What is the significance of guest feedback?

Guest feedback holds significant importance in the context of guest services management. It serves as a valuable tool for organizations to understand their customers' experiences and perceptions. Insight gained from guest feedback can identify specific areas that require improvement, such as service quality, product offerings, or facility conditions. By analyzing this feedback, businesses can gauge customer satisfaction levels, allowing them to fine-tune their operations to better meet guest expectations.

This input plays a critical role in enhancing the overall guest experience and can lead to increased customer loyalty as guests feel their opinions are valued and acted upon. Moreover, effectively addressing feedback can convert dissatisfied customers into loyal patrons, thus positively impacting the organization’s reputation and financial performance.

While feedback can also have uses in marketing, such as promoting positive experiences or testimonials, its primary value lies in its ability to drive improvements within the service delivery and overall guest experience. This makes it an essential component of a successful guest services strategy.
